This film, like the 1974 original, as well as Psycho, was inspired by Wisconsin serial killer Ed Gein. Thanks to the rural location of the home, and it's natural eerie look, the house was a shoe-in for the 2003 Texas Chainsaw Massacre remake and it ended up playing the part of Leatherface's abode. The six bedroom house was built in Austin in the 1850's then moved by train in the 1930's and rebuilt brick by brick where it now sits. The hauntingly beautiful 6,000 sq foot southern plantation house used in the Texas Chainsaw Massacre movies 2003 & 2006.
